Abstract
The demand for efficiency in OR management and increase in the necessity of surgical documentation require the use of software applications in hospita ls. A client-server based OF-planning and documentation system has been in use in the department of orthopedic surgery in Giessen University since 199 2 and is being continously further developed. Aside from the lawful require ments, the demands of clinical doctors have been especially considered. The main functions are management of non medical patient data, scheduling and documentation of operations with coding of diagnoses and therapy, tissue ba nking, implant inventory, on call scheduling, storage of medical video imag es, clinical word processing and e-mail. With an integrated web-server, Med XS has the capabilities to offer functions accessible over any webbrowser ( Netscape(TM), Internet Explorer(TM)) in the internet or intranet. Through t he usage of this application clinical procedures could be more efficiently realized and better agreeing positions with the insurance companies could b e reached.
